ERG 911 HK
Hand ergometer for mobility-impaired patients. SCHILLER’s hand ergometer has been designed for mobility-impaired patients with its construction being based on the SCHILLER bicycle model ERG 911 plus. The seat can easily be slid away to accommodate paraplegic patients.
- Two operating modes: Remote control from the head unit (ECG, PC, ...). Autonomous control via user-defined step protocol or manual load control
- Blood pressure measurement (optional)
- Adjusting the saddle position vertically or horizontally
- Quiet operation of the mechanism even at high speed Minimal use of floor space (73 x 150 cm)
- Low weight (75 kg)
ERG 911 LS
The development of the ERG 911 LS is based on the technology of the ERG 911 L couch/semi-couch safety ergometer.
Thanks to an additional pivot axis of the couch, the patient can be positioned in an angle of up to 30 degrees to the left during exercise. This ensures a particularly favourable position for high-quality ultrasound images during stress echocardiography.
